摘要
Fluorescence from 1,4-amino- and hydroxy-disubstituted 9,10-anthraquinones was quenched by a number of aliphatic and aromatic amines and diamines. The quenching mechanism has been shown to involve electron transfer (ET) from the ground state of the amines to the excited S1 state of the quinones. Bimolecular quenching rate constants have been correlated with the free energy changes of the ET reactions in accordance with Marcus theory.
